Leica Rangefinder Pinmaster I
The handy device measures distancs between 10 and 750 m (11 and 820 yards) - in every kind of weather und not only on the golf course.
Exact measurement
With a Leica Pinmaster, you can accurately measure all the distances you need on the fairways and to the greens. This pocket sized laser rangefinder guarantees precise distance measurement up to a range of 750 m / 820 yds.
First target logic
The Leica Pinmaster is equipped with first target logic specially developed for golf, which greatly simplifies the measurement of small targets such as golf flags.
If the unit records two distances in the area of the target mark, the distance to the closer – smaller – target is displayed and not that of the further, larger object.
Compact size, attractive design
The Pinmaster is ergonomically constructed, small and light – fitting perfectly in one hand. Furthermore, it its elegant and stylish appearance will never look out of place in the world of golf.
A rugged companion
Dirt and water simply roll off the lenses, thanks to the innovative AquaDura® coating. Additional protection is guaranteed by a carbon-fibre-reinforced body and waterproofing to a depth of 1 metre / 3.3 ft. What’s more, the improved LED display enables users to read off distances, even in unfavourable light conditions.
Ready to go in a flash
A real hole-in-one: the metre/yard switch lets you toggle effortlessly between the different measurements. So now, the choice of the most suitable club, from wedge to driver, and optimum swing can be made without any need for guesswork - anywhere in the world.
Magnification: | 7x |
Front lens diameter: | 24 mm / 15/16 in |
Exit pupil: | 3.4 mm / 9/64 in |
Twilight factor: | 13 |
Geometric luminous intensity: | 11.8 |
Field of view (at 1.000m/yds): | 115 m/yds |
Objektive angle of view: | 6,5° |
Exit pupil longitudinal distance (eyepoint): | 15 mm / 19/64 in |
Prism system: | roof-type |
Coating on lens elements: | High Durable Coating (HDC™) and hydrophobic Aqua-Dura coating on external lenses |
Coating on prisms: | phase correction coating P40 |
Diopter compensation: | ± 3.5 dpt |
Usable with glasses: | yes |
Operating temperature: | -10 to 55 °C / 14 to 131 °F |
Storage temperature: | -15 to 75 °C / 5 to 167 °F |
Watertightness for 30 min: | up to 1 m/yd water depth |
Housing / Chassis material: | carbon fiber reinforced plastic, soft lacquer coated / die-cast aluminum |
Maximum range: | approx. 750 m / 820 yds |
Close focusing distance: | approx. 10 m / 11 yds |
Measuring accuracy: | approx. ±1 m/yd to 375 m/410 yds / approx. ± 2 m/yds to |
750 m/820 yds / approx. ± 0.5 % beyond 750 m/820 yds: | |
Display / measuring unit: | 4-digit LED / choice of meters or yards |
Battery: | 1x 3 V lithium cell type CR2 |
Battery lifetime: | approx. 2.000 measurements at 20 °C / 68°F |
Laser: | invisible, eye-safe according to EN and FDA class 1 |
Laser beam-divergence: | approx. 0.5 x 2.5 mrad |
Maximum measuring time: | approx. 0.9 s |
Dimensions (W x H x D): | approx. 75 m x 34 m x 113 mm / 261/64 in x 111/32 in x 429/64 in |
Weight (with battery): | approx. 220 g / 7.76 oz |
